Typical Types of Glass Damage
Understanding the kinds of glass damage can assist people better determine and resolve issues as they arise. Here are the most typical kinds:
- Cracks: Linear fractures can range from minor to substantial. Depending upon their length, they may be repairable.
- Chips: Small missing sections of glass, typically caused by effects from small objects.
- Shattering: Complete damage of glass into multiple pieces often due to substantial force or effect.

Professional Glass Repair Techniques
Professional glass repair involves numerous methods depending on the type and degree of the damage. A few of the most common techniques include:
Resin Injection
- Utilized primarily for cracks and chips.
- Utilizes an unique resin that fills the damage and bonds the glass.
Full Glass Replacement
- Essential for extreme shattering or irreparable fractures.
- Involves getting rid of the damaged glass and setting up brand-new glass.
Polishing
- Appropriate for small surface scratches.
- A specialized tool is utilized to polish the glass, restoring its clarity.
Window Reglazing
- It includes removing and changing the old putty that holds the glass in location and may consist of the complete replacement of the pane.
Vinyl or Wood Frame Repair
- Relevant for windows with frame damage.
- Professionals attend to both the glass and frame to guarantee a complete fix.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
What should I do immediately after glass damage happens?
- Make sure safety by avoiding sharp edges and think about temporary coverings until repairs can be made.
Can all glass damages be fixed?
- No, damages such as substantial shattering or compromised structural stability typically require replacement.
How long does a common glass repair take?
- Small repairs can take as little as 30 minutes, while replacements might take a few hours.
Will my insurance cover glass repair?
- Numerous insurance plan offer protection for glass damage repairs; consult your policy for specifics.
